Output d90aa6f785624061aeaded5c8f5eee89fa445c0bb509ade51386072bbb296acd:1

value
69250736
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ee7f4945895fa60d1672649a146032673fda17f4 OP_EQUAL
address
3PS5ECboUeBScz3FySRxNMcRqYxoEfY1Jx
transaction
d90aa6f785624061aeaded5c8f5eee89fa445c0bb509ade51386072bbb296acd
spent
true